Imagine the profound impact of music on a soul burdened by the scars of service. Our "Veterans Beginner Guitar Program" is dedicated to harnessing the therapeutic power of music to aid veterans on their journey to recovery. Founded by Michael Nolan, a disabled American veteran, this program is not just about learning to play the guitar; it's about healing, connection, and transformation.
Why Music?
Music reaches places words cannot. For veterans grappling with trauma and stress, playing and creating music offers a powerful way to process emotions, find peace, and reconnect with a sense of purpose. It’s a creative outlet that not only nurtures the mind but also fosters a community where veterans can share, grow, and support one another.
